For Central New Mexico Community College vs Cincinnati State Technical and Community College, the overlapping average net-price path series over 2013–2023 does not clear a directional claim on both sides. What follows is the measured range, not a rise/fall headline.
- Central New Mexico Community College: net price ranged $2,448–$4,066 across 11 years (2013–2023); endpoint change -12.8% is not a trend (r² 0.36).
- Cincinnati State Technical and Community College: net price ranged $4,618–$8,852 across 11 years (2013–2023); endpoint change +1.3% is not a trend (r² 0.05).
College Scorecard institution series; dollars are nominal. Direction claims require r² ≥ 0.40 on the fitted annual slope, otherwise the page reports the observed range. Descriptive history, not a recommendation.

| Metric | Central New Mexico Community College Albuquerque, NM | Cincinnati State Technical and Community College Cincinnati, OH |
| Location | Albuquerque, NM | Cincinnati, OH |
| Undergraduate Enrollment | 15,203 | 5,667 |
| In-State Tuition | $2,060 | $5,517 |
| Median Debt at Graduation | $6,612 | $14,715 |
| 150%-Time Completion | 30.0% | 18.3% |
| Out-of-State Tuition | $8,684 | $10,044 |
| Median Earnings (10 yr) | $36,869 | $40,137 |
| Median Earnings (6 yr) | $32,460 | $35,314 |
| Loan Repayment Rate (Completers) | 51.5% | 55.6% |
| Avg Net Price | $4,621 | $4,968 |
Rows ordered by relative gap on this pair. Teal = better side. College Scorecard.
